Output 8ce643092ced025a384a496edf58928a8a1e0135a1489ed35490ad9f84728500:0

value
4028170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3cd20e31fb8eb5e9616151802321de3819fbef65 OP_EQUAL
address
37Ec6xkqQpWTpbgAR6Myy6Y492vX5rSTYA
transaction
8ce643092ced025a384a496edf58928a8a1e0135a1489ed35490ad9f84728500
spent
true